Process Liquids through Filtration

A filter press is a processing equipment used in industrial processes, such as wastewater treatment, to strain out contaminants from fluids through a process called filtration. Understanding press cycles is crucial for optimal performance, optimal maintenance, and choosing the best options for your specific press.


Filter press cycles can be divided into four main stages:


  1. initial feeding stage - This is the stage in which the pumping fluid is injected into the filter screens. Different varieties of industrial machines have various options for pumping liquids. The most common types include Center Shaft Press.

  2. second filtering phase - Once the filter screens are filled with the pumping fluid, the equipment begins the closure cycle. This process closes the screens together, applying the necessary pressure to the liquids for filtering to occur. The force is usually achieved through a blend of mechanical and maneuvering parts.

  3. filtration phase - During this cycle, filtration takes place as the force forces the liquid out of the filter press machine manufacturers in india cake. The liquids is collected as purified fluid while the residual material is retained as filter cake. The absorption quality largely depends on this phase.

  4. initial opening stage - At the end of the filtering process, the equipment reverses the force, loosening the plates to allow for filtered particle disposal. Solid residue is the residue remainder left after purification occurs. Opening the press must be handled with caution to prevent damage to the press itself.
